**Job Description**
**Customer Account Management Business Development Representative**
The Customer Accountant Management Business Development Representative is a person signing new and additional products with existing clients in order to increase return on investment for our customers and increase our value proposition, turnover and profits. They present the offers and make sales to win new small to medium sized Elavon customer business via telephone or mail. This person also supports processes focused on customers' database maintenance.
You will be at the forefront of driving adoption and revenue growth with our existing customers. Your role will involve hunting new opportunities and identify high-value customer opportunities within a specific geography and portfolio, in some cases where you are working with Customer Account Managers, you will partner with the current account managers to deliver upsell and cross-sell. You will engage with our customers to understand their needs and align where our portfolio of products that can add the most value for our customers.
In this role you will be expected to execute effective campaign strategies across a customer portfolio, you will own the full-cycle sales engagement plan for cross selling & upselling products, from identifying qualified leads to revenue realization. In partnership with the Account Managers, you will identify, and drive opportunity win plans for our existing customers. You will understand detailed business drivers in your forecast and intentionally work the best opportunities that maximize your ability to hit revenue goals.
You will maintain an in-depth knowledge of our product portfolio and understand our competitors' products. By driving the adoption of our products, you will play a pivotal role in propelling company's revenue growth while helping customers.
**Accountabilities**
+ Identify cross-sell & upsell opportunities within existing accounts, with the help of the Account Managers, understanding their needs & build trusted relationships with such customers to execute sales.
+ Expand and exceeds your goals within your designated portfolio
+ Present compelling proposals, define pricing model, negotiate, and sign cross-sell & upsell deals
+ Own the full sales cycle from contract to revenue realization with the customers. Ensure all signed opportunities go live & ramp according to plan
+ Track, analyze, and create reports based on opportunity activity particularly on cross-sell, upsell & migration process using internal CRM tool (Salesforce)

Fixed Term Whole Time Post (anticipated duration 5 years) University College Cork wishes to appoint an academic to the role of Lecturer Across the Bar in Agribusiness and Farm Management. This jointly funded position with Teagasc offers a unique opportunity to contribute to the expanding agri-food systems research community and to play an active role in the development and delivery of teaching programmes in agriculture and agrifood business. This post is open to relevant disciplines including Farm Business, Agricultural Economics, Agribusiness Management and related fields, but the successful candidate must demonstrate a clear comprehension of farm business appraisal and management in the Irish context. Double accredited by AMBA and AACSB, a PRME Champion and holding an Athena Swan Award, Cork University Business School is one of Ireland's largest business schools. Our school seeks to shape leaders for a sustainable future and is committed to providing a dynamic, supportive and inclusive learning, teaching, research and working environment, which recognises the diverse backgrounds and interests of both students and staff. The Lecturer Across the Bar in Agribusiness and Farm Management will demonstrate a track record of relevant research and education in the field of farm management, agribusiness and agricultural economics. Candidates should identify their research outputs to date and demonstrate their ongoing potential to publish in leading international journals (3 and 4 star ranked journals by the Chartered Association of Business Schools are preferred). The successful candidate will have a demonstrated ability to contribute to multidisciplinary research teams. Candidates will also demonstrate their experience and/or potential in delivering high quality teaching across undergraduate and postgraduate education levels. The successful candidate will be actively supported in developing and advancing their research portfolio, with a particular emphasis on farm management and agribusiness. Opportunities for collaborative research with both Teagasc and other academic institutions and business entities will be strongly encouraged and facilitated. Candidates should set out how their research may contribute to one or more of the UCC Futures or the School's proposed new strategic research, Future of Work and Economies.
